George Mintsioulis is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, George Mintsioulis has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 570 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Ophthalmology, 21 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 7 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in George Mintsioulis's work include Corneal surgery and disorders (18 papers), Corneal Surgery and Treatments (14 papers) and Glaucoma and retinal disorders (12 papers). George Mintsioulis is often cited by papers focused on Corneal surgery and disorders (18 papers), Corneal Surgery and Treatments (14 papers) and Glaucoma and retinal disorders (12 papers). George Mintsioulis coll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and Ireland. George Mintsioulis's co-authors include William Hodge, W. B. Jackson, Karim F. Damji, Ian M. MacDonald, Andrew Merkur, Peter J. Agapitos, Bruce Jackson, Seymour Brownstein, R W Zabel and Kashif Baig and has published in prestigious journals such as Ophthalmology, Investigative Ophthalmology & Visual Science and Survey of Ophthalmology.
